Market Overview
According to the research report, the global video encoders market was valued at USD 2.22 billion in 2021 and is expected to reach USD 4.33 billion by 2030, to grow at a CAGR of 7.9% during the forecast period.
The video encoder market is witnessing significant growth as media companies, broadcasters, streaming platforms, and enterprises increasingly adopt digital video encoding solutions for content delivery, storage, and transmission. Video encoders convert raw video signals into digital formats compatible with streaming platforms, broadcasting networks, and video-on-demand services.
The market includes hardware and software encoders, cloud-based encoding solutions, and hybrid systems designed for live streaming, IPTV, broadcasting, and video content management. Growing consumption of online video, live events, e-learning, and digital entertainment drives demand globally.

Growth Drivers
Several factors are fueling the video encoder market. Rapid growth of online video streaming, OTT platforms, and live content broadcasting increases the need for efficient, high-quality video encoding solutions. Enterprises are also using video encoders for corporate communication, webinars, and remote training.
Technological advancements in HEVC, H.264, H.265, and AV1 encoding standards enhance compression efficiency, video quality, and bandwidth utilization. Cloud-based and edge computing video encoders improve scalability, remote accessibility, and real-time processing capabilities.
The rising adoption of 4K, 8K, and VR/AR content, coupled with the demand for low-latency, high-definition video streaming, further drives market growth. Integration of AI-based encoding, adaptive bitrate streaming, and multi-platform delivery enhances user experience and operational efficiency.

Market Challenges and Opportunities
Despite growth potential, the market faces challenges. High deployment costs, compatibility issues across multiple platforms, and bandwidth constraints may hinder adoption. Rapid technological changes require frequent upgrades, and latency issues in live streaming environments may affect performance.
However, these challenges create opportunities for innovation. Development of cost-effective, cloud-based, and AI-enhanced video encoders addresses performance and accessibility concerns. Emerging applications in remote healthcare, e-learning, esports, surveillance, and enterprise communication provide substantial growth potential.
Opportunities also exist in integrating video encoders with content delivery networks (CDNs), multi-platform streaming, and analytics solutions to improve quality, reach, and viewer engagement. Expansion into emerging markets with increasing internet penetration and digital content consumption supports growth.
Market Segmentation
The video encoder market can be segmented by type, application, and end-user.
- By Type: Hardware encoders, software encoders, cloud-based encoders, and hybrid encoders. Hardware encoders dominate due to reliability, low latency, and efficiency in professional broadcasting and live streaming.
- By Application: Live streaming, broadcasting, IPTV, video conferencing, cloud video, and video-on-demand (VOD). Live streaming and broadcasting represent the largest segments due to high adoption across media and entertainment industries.
- By End-User: Media & entertainment companies, telecommunication providers, enterprises, educational institutions, and government agencies. Media & entertainment companies lead adoption due to high demand for digital content delivery and live event broadcasting.
